Design of optimal illumination patterns in single-pixel imaging using image dictionaries
IEEE Photonics Journal ( IF 2.4 ) Pub Date : 2020-08-01 , DOI: 10.1109/jphot.2020.3002477
Jun Feng , Shuming Jiao , Yang Gao , Ting Lei , Luping Du

A single-pixel imaging (SPI) system is often applied to a specific scenario. The target object images may belong to a specific category and have some common features. Fourier or Hadamard illumination patterns can be sub-optimal since they are fixed and non-adaptive. We propose a novel scheme for designing and optimizing the illumination patterns adaptively from an image dictionary by extracting the common features using principal component analysis (PCA), with enhanced imaging efficiency.
